Sorry for the late reply. Going to have you open up two different tickets. 1st ticket give them the link to this post. Let them know that two of your units that were hardwired wouldn't update to the beta firmware till you made them both wireless and show them the before and after image 

 

2nd ticket (Before you open it make sure you have the most up to date deco app) Go over the display issues your having and let them know because your devices show as offline you are unable to update any settings 

 

Follow the instructions below to open up both tickets.

 

1. Email support at support.usa@tp-link.com.
2. Include the model number of your Deco router, as well as the hardware and firmware versions.
3. Describe the issues you are facing and send the email.
4. Within a few minutes, you will receive an automated response with a TKID number.
5. Upon receiving this email, please access the Deco web UI by entering "tplinkdeco.net" in your browser. Navigate to Advanced > System > System Log, select "ALL" in the log type, and save the file to your local computer. Then, reply to the email you just received, attach the log file, and kindly request that your ticket be escalated to a senior engineer for further assistance.

Hi @Fossil84,

 

The Beta Firmware at the top of this thread is intended to address the concern with Poor Signal on Satellite Deco Nodes for Deco M9 Plus V2 units that had the original 1.8.1 firmware installed. This beta firmware was a different build from the original 1.8.1 and contained fixes for the poor satellite signal behavior.

 

That said, for Deco M9 Plus V2 users who would like to keep their Mesh System fully up to date, I would recommend updating to the latest firmware build, which is now 1.9.1, and can be found on the product's firmware download page: Download for Deco M9 Plus
